576. To ask the Minister for Culture, Heritage and the Gaeltacht if he will provide a schedule of all capital projects being delivered or which have been completed by his Department and organisations under the aegis of his Department since 1 January 2020; the total project cost of projects in excess of €500,000, or of any other capital projects below this that have come to his Department's attention for reasons of overspend or due to the fact that they failed to be delivered;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[16692/25]

Photo of Patrick O'DonovanPatrick O'Donovan (Limerick County,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source

My Department in its current configuration was established in September 2020.

In relation to capital projects being delivered or which have been completed by my Department, the details requested for the period since then are as follows:

Year Capital Project Cost to Date Project Overspend Project Status
Sept 2020 - 2025 National Archives of Ireland Census €1,235,123 n/a Ongoing
Sept 2020 - 2025 National Archives of Ireland redevelopment €9,467,955 n/a Ongoing
2024 New grant management system €103,675 n/a Ongoing
Regarding the bodies and agencies under my Department’s remit, capital projects are an operational matter for the agencies themselves. Notwithstanding this, as I explained to the Deputy recently on the floor of the house, I have written to bodies under the aegis of my Department in order to provide an additional layer of assurance around spending on capital projects, in addition to the existing oversight arrangements in place, as well as the annual auditing process undertaken by the Comptroller and Auditor General, and I expect a report on this shortly.

My Department also supports a large number of capital projects through capital programmes that it operates, particularly on the Sport and Culture sectors. These are delivered by grantee organisations and information in respect of these programmes is available on my Department’s website.
